Abstract :
A novel system for scrambling and descrambling RF television signals for CATV service security is presented. The system has been designed to be low cost, easily manufactured, reliable, and more secure than conventional RF technology. The system uses RF carrier phase modulation to enhance the economy of the RF sync suppression techniques with some of the video and audio signal security attributes of baseband systems. Surface-acoustic-wave filters are used to implement the modulation. The encoding system provides a means of reliable, noise-insensitive addressable data communication to subscribers´ descramblers without the use of a separate data channel
